Who owns Tesla right now?
Elon Musk
Tesla Motors
As of Dec. 2, 2021, Elon Musk owned 169.9 million shares of Tesla, worth approximately $181.5 billion. 16 Elon Musk remains the company’s largest shareholder and has significant control over the company’s long-term plan and operational goals.
What percent of Tesla does Elon Musk own?
Mr. Musk still owns nearly 17 percent of Tesla’s stock, shares worth about $180 billion. Tesla recently passed $1 trillion in market valuation.

Where does Elon Musk get his money?
His wealth is based mainly on his shareholdings in the electric car firm Tesla, of which he is the CEO. Musk has dabbled in many projects during his career to date, from online payment systems, artificial intelligence and transportation above and below ground and into outer space.

Did Jeff Bezos come from money?
No, Jeff Bezos was not born into a wealthy family. His mother was 17 years old when he was born, and his father was 18 years old. With their parent’s money, they flew to Mexico to get married before Jeff was born. His father was a poor man who worked at a retail store, barely making more than a dollar an hour.
Did Jeff Bezos come from a rich family?
Jeff Bezos was not born into a wealthy family. His parents were 17 and 18 years old when he was born, and he worked on his maternal grandparents’ ranch in Cotulla, Texas, early in his life. He graduated summa cum laude from Princeton University in 1986, with degrees in electrical engineering and computer science.
What religion is Zuckerberg?
He and his three sisters (Arielle, businesswoman Randi, and writer Donna) were raised in a Reform Jewish household in Dobbs Ferry, New York. His great-grandparents were Jewish emigrants from Austria, Germany, and Poland. He had a Star Wars-themed bar mitzvah when he turned 13.

What country is the most atheist?
China
According to sociologists Ariela Keysar and Juhem Navarro-Rivera’s review of numerous global studies on atheism, there are 450 to 500 million positive atheists and agnostics worldwide (7% of the world’s population), with China having the most atheists in the world (200 million convinced atheists).

What is an atheist symbol?
atomic whirl
The atomic whirl is the logo of the American Atheists, and has come to be used as a symbol of atheism in general.
